The four-day Star Wars Celebration, held at the Anaheim Convention Center in Anaheim, California, brings fans and stars of the beloved franchise together.Billie Lourd, daughter of original trilogy star Carrie Fisher who played Princess Leia, was among the dozens of celebrity guests taking part in meet-and-greets and other festivities.And for the final day, which is Sunday, Lourd revealed on her Instagram that she would be carrying on her mother's tradition of throwing glitter on adoring fans.
Family tradition: Billie Lourd, 29, took to Instagram and announced she is going to carry on her mother, Carrie Fisher's tradition of throwing glitter and 'handing out little bags of Lea glitter''My Momby used to throw glitter on people when she went to Star Wars celebration,' Lourd, 29, wrote in her post, along with a photo of a bag of glitter with a cartoon version of Princess Leia's image on the front.She then announced, 'So I'm carrying on the family tradish tomorrow by passing out little bags o Leia glitter!!!
See y'all there !!!' There's no doubt many fans will want to get their hands on one of those bags she will be handing out at the gathering ofhardcore Star Wars fans.
